Madison Church Helps Cleanup Mifflin Street

Sunday morning, many Mifflin residents were "miffed" by the presence of some unexpected help in their clean–up efforts.

"It's been kinda fun. There were a couple people who were kinda comin' outta their place with garbage bags and we said, 'Hey, head back in, go to sleep, take a shower, do whatever you wanna do. We'll take care of the cleanup process for you,'" says Matt Metzger from Blackhawk Church.

An email generated by the members of Madison's Blackhawk Church solicited people who were willing to rise rather early Sunday morning to contribute to the cleaning.

About 45 people showed up along Mifflin around seven a.m., hoping to surprise residents when they awoke.

This marks the first time church members have coordinated such an event. They call it a practical way to show people God loves them.
